About the Item

Elegant pair of bedside tables from the Vicenza area, made in the very early 19th century, during the Directory period. The sober, linear design, devoid of projecting cornices, gives these pieces of furniture a rigorous, geometric appearance, perfectly in keeping with the early 19th-century Veneto cabinetmaking tradition. The parallelepiped structure, with straight legs with a square cross-section, expresses an understated and functional, slightly rustic, yet refined taste. The nightstands are made of solid walnut and feature two overlapping drawers with oval brass handles. A fine detail is the geometrically patterned inlaid threading that runs vertically along the front corners, highlighting the 90° angle with understated elegance. The state of preservation is excellent: the furniture is intact and ready to use, possibly to be brightened up with a light coat of wax. Measurements: Width: 40 cm Depth: 34 cm Height: 78.5 cm
